Freezing Eggs
Hi everyone,
I am looking for some tips on freezing egg whites for future use.
Any information would be helpful.

I would freeze them in ice cube trays (I use a silicon mini muffin tray) and then bag after they are frozen.
Whole eggs can be done this way also if they are scrambled first. Whole yolks don't like to be frozen.
